Chapter 1, Introduction (pp. 2-5)



  1. Suppose you have a friend who intends to take a survey of classmates. Before designing the survey, he prepares a list of ``variables" whose values he wishes to know for each person. Here is his list:
    weight     male     class standing     has job
    height female hours worked per week

    What suggestions would you offer him concerning this list? Determine which of these variables are categorical and which are quantitative. In the case of a quantitative variable, indicate an appropriate unit of measure.






















  2. What is the difference between a categorical and a quantitative variable? If the individuals are the members of this class and the variable is "gender", we may presume this to be a categorical variable. But what if we record a ``0" (zero) for each individual that is male and a ``1" for each that is female? Is it now a quantitative variable?
